SumDU is a co-founder and full member of the Alliance of Ukrainian Universities (Taras Shevchenko Kyiv National University, Ukrainian Catholic University, Kyiv School of Economics, Dnipro Polytechnic, Rivne University of Water Management, Sumy State University).

Alla Krasulia and Olena Yemelianova took part online in the training course "Global Synergy through Collaborative Online International Learning". It was held as a winter school for 29 January to 2 February 2024.

Hope Windle addressed the participants with a welcome speech. She has 18 years of COIL training experience. Provides leadership to 156 global members, bringing together 60,000 students annually in 32 countries on 6 continents. Speaks on international platforms about the value of culturally focused student team projects.

Kostiantyn Kyrychenko (head of the International Cooperation Department) told about SumDU achievements in implementing joint international online learning in the educational process.

Alla Krasulia was an invited speaker of the training course "Global Synergy through Collaborative International Online Learning" (COIL) and delivered a meaningful and interesting report "COIL: Definition, Principles and Benefits".

The participants had an opportunity to consider COIL programs. Reports dealt with:

- Effective integration strategies with a focus on multidisciplinary and interdisciplinary approaches (Lorette Calix, State University of New York, the USA);

- Pedagogical approaches to COIL: Education based on problem- and project-oriented learning (Frederick Matte, University of Potsdam, Germany);

- Development of joint tasks, team building and dynamics in international cooperation (Anika Saxena, Hong Kong University of Education);

- Project management for COIL courses and expansion of institutional cooperation (Yulia Piskorska, the USA);

- Technological tools and platforms for COIL (Sandra Valencia, Catholic University of Manizales, Colombia);

- Intercultural aspects of global learning (Claudia Diers-Linke, Hague University of Applied Sciences, the Netherlands);

- COIL development using the program logic model (Rainut Klamer, Hague University of Applied Sciences, the Netherlands);

- Building empathy, equality and understanding of cultural differences, conflict resolution and overcoming difficulties (Christina Heyon Lee Munro, Community College, New York, the USA);

- Implementation of cross-cultural scenarios in COIL, a virtual exchange (Rosica Leon and Emily Kraus, DePaul University, Chicago, the USA);

- Using an evidence-based approach in development of a COIL course (Simon Hackett, Hague University of Applied Sciences, the Netherlands).
